Optimize Images and Videos

The key to striking a balance between beautiful visuals and optimized website speed lies in understanding how to optimize your images and videos effectively.

The Importance of Image and Video Optimization

Before diving into the optimization techniques, let’s take a moment to understand why it is essential to optimize images and videos on your website:

  • Faster Page Load Times: Web pages with high-resolution images and large video files can significantly increase load times. Optimizing your media files ensures faster loading, reducing bounce rates and improving user experience.
  • Improved SEO: Search engines take website speed into account when ranking pages. By optimizing your images and videos, you can improve your website’s SEO performance and increase its chances of ranking higher in search engine results.
  • Enhanced Mobile User Experience: With the exponential growth of mobile users, optimizing your media files becomes even more crucial. Optimized images and videos load faster on mobile devices, providing a seamless experience for your mobile visitors.

Optimizing Images

Images can significantly impact your website’s load time, especially if they are not optimized correctly. Here are some essential tips to optimize images effectively:

1. Resize and Compress

Start by resizing your images to match the dimensions required by your website design. Large images unnecessarily take up server space and slow down load times. Additionally, compress your images to reduce file size without significantly compromising quality. Several online tools, like TinyPNG and Optimizilla, can help you achieve this.

2. Choose the Right File Format

Selecting the appropriate file format can make a remarkable difference in image size and quality. For simple graphics, icons, or logos, use vector-based formats like SVG. For photographs, JPEG is an excellent choice. PNG is suitable for images with transparent backgrounds or images that require a higher level of detail.

3. Optimize Image Titles and Alt Text

Take advantage of the SEO benefits by providing descriptive titles and alt text for your images. Use relevant keywords, but make sure to keep it concise and descriptive. This helps search engines understand the image content and improves accessibility for visually impaired users.

4. Leverage Lazy Loading

Lazy loading is a technique that defers the loading of non-visible images until the user scrolls to them. This significantly improves initial page load times, as only the visible images are loaded initially. Implementing lazy loading can be easily achieved using JavaScript libraries such as LazyLoad or native HTML attributes like “loading” and “lazy”.

Optimizing Videos

Videos are a popular form of rich media content that can engage and captivate your website visitors. Here’s how you can optimize videos for improved website performance:

1. Choose the Right Video Format and Codec

When it comes to video formats, there are several options available, such as MP4, WebM, and Ogg. MP4, with the H.264 codec, is widely supported across browsers and devices, making it a reliable choice. However, for better performance on newer browsers, you can consider using the WebM format with VP9 or AV1 codecs.

2. Compress Videos

Just like images, videos should be compressed to reduce file size. There are various video compression tools available like Handbrake and FFmpeg, which allow you to compress videos while maintaining acceptable quality. Aim for a balance between file size and video resolution to deliver a seamless streaming experience while minimizing load times.

3. Utilize Video Thumbnails

Video thumbnails act as eye-catching previews, enticing users to click and watch. Optimize thumbnails by creating visually appealing images that accurately represent the video’s content. Use the <video> tag’s poster attribute to display the thumbnail while the video loads, preventing any delays caused by loading high-resolution thumbnails along with the page.

4. Consider Video Hosting Platforms

If you have numerous videos on your website, hosting them on a dedicated video hosting platform can be advantageous. These platforms offer advanced video optimization techniques, such as adaptive streaming and content delivery networks (CDNs), ensuring optimal video delivery and overall website performance.

The Impact of Optimized Media Files

By implementing image and video optimization techniques, you can expect to reap several benefits for your website:

  • Improved Conversion Rates: Faster page load times resulting from optimized media files can significantly reduce bounce rates and increase the likelihood of conversions.
  • Higher Search Engine Rankings: Search engines prioritize fast-loading websites, leading to potentially higher search rankings and increased organic traffic.
  • Enhanced User Experience: Optimized images and videos create a smooth and engaging user experience, resulting in longer on-site durations and increased engagement.
  • Mobile-Friendly Experience: With the majority of users accessing websites through mobile devices, optimizing media files ensures a seamless experience for mobile visitors, reducing abandonment rates.

In conclusion, optimizing images and videos on your website is crucial for improved performance, user experience, and SEO. By following the aforementioned techniques, you can ensure that your media files don’t jeopardize your website’s loading speed. Remember, a visually appealing website doesn’t have to sacrifice performance; it’s all about finding the right balance.

Optimize Website Speed

The Need for Website Speed:

Research shows that website visitors have increasingly shorter attention spans. In fact, a study conducted by Google revealed that 53% of mobile users abandon a website if it takes longer than three seconds to load. Additionally, a 1-second delay in page load time can lead to 7% fewer conversions.

To ensure your website’s success, here are some compelling reasons why you should prioritize optimizing website speed:

  • Better User Experience: A fast-loading website provides a seamless user experience, reducing bounce rates and increasing user engagement.
  • Higher Search Engine Rankings: Search engines, including Google, prioritize fast-loading websites and consider website speed as one of their ranking factors.
  • Increase in Conversions: Improved website speed has a direct impact on conversion rates, allowing visitors to navigate your site effortlessly and increasing the chances of completing desired actions.
  • Mobile Optimization: With the surge in mobile usage, a fast-loading website is crucial for mobile user satisfaction and engagement.

Strategies to Optimize Website Speed:

1. Minimize HTTP Requests:

Reducing the number of HTTP requests is vital for optimizing website speed. Implement the following techniques to achieve this:

  • Combine multiple files into one to reduce the number of HTTP requests.
  • Minify and compress JavaScript and CSS files.
  • Optimize and compress images to minimize their file sizes.

2. Utilize Browser Caching:

Browser caching reduces server load by allowing returning visitors to retrieve certain files from their local cache rather than requesting them from the server. This significantly improves website speed. Set an appropriate caching policy that specifies how long different types of files should be cached.

3. Enable Gzip Compression:

Gzip compression reduces the size of HTML, CSS, and JavaScript files, allowing them to be transferred faster from the server to the client’s browser. This compression technique can dramatically improve website speed.

4. Optimize CSS Delivery:

Render-blocking CSS can negatively impact website speed. Optimize CSS delivery by implementing these strategies:

  • Avoid inline CSS and use external style sheets for faster rendering.
  • Minify CSS by removing unnecessary spaces, comments, and characters.
  • Use media queries to load responsive CSS based on the user’s device.

5. Prioritize Above-the-Fold Content:

Above-the-fold content refers to the portion of a webpage that is visible without scrolling. Prioritizing the loading of above-the-fold content helps create the perception of a faster-loading page. Optimize your website by:

  • Minimizing the use of external resources, such as JavaScript and CSS, that delay the rendering of above-the-fold content.
  • Prioritizing the loading of crucial elements like text, images, and calls-to-action within the viewport.

6. Optimize Server Response Time:

A slow server response time can drastically impact website speed. Improve server response time by:

  • Choosing a reliable hosting provider with fast server infrastructure.
  • Optimizing database queries and reducing the use of plugins or scripts that affect server performance.
  • Implementing caching techniques, such as opcode caching and content delivery networks (CDNs).

7. Regularly Monitor and Test Website Speed:

Constantly monitoring and testing your website’s speed is crucial to identify areas for improvement. Utilize tools like Google PageSpeed Insights, GTMetrix, or Pingdom to analyze your website’s performance and implement optimization strategies accordingly.

Key Takeaways:

Optimizing your website’s speed is essential for delivering an exceptional user experience, improving search engine rankings, and boosting conversions. Remember these key takeaways:

  • A slow-loading website results in higher bounce rates and lower conversion rates.
  • Reducing HTTP requests, utilizing browser caching, enabling Gzip compression, and optimizing CSS delivery significantly improve website speed.
  • Prioritizing above-the-fold content and optimizing server response time are essential for enhancing user experience.
  • Regularly monitor and test website speed using appropriate tools to ensure optimal performance.

By following these strategies, you can optimize your website’s speed, gain a competitive edge, and provide an outstanding user experience. Remember, speed matters in the digital world!

Create Mobile-Friendly Layout

Not only does a mobile-friendly layout enhance the user experience, but it also plays a vital role in improving search engine rankings. In this blog article, we will explore the importance of creating a mobile-friendly layout for your website and provide you with essential tips and tricks to make it happen.

Why is having a mobile-friendly layout important?

Mobile devices have become an integral part of people’s lives, with a significant amount of web traffic originating from smartphones and tablets. To cater to this growing audience, it is essential to ensure your website is optimized for mobile devices. Here are some key reasons why having a mobile-friendly layout is crucial:

  • Improved user experience: A responsive and mobile-friendly website provides users with a seamless experience, enabling them to navigate and consume content easily on any screen size.
  • Increase in mobile search rankings: Search engines like Google prioritize mobile-friendly websites in their search results. By optimizing your website for mobile, you are more likely to rank higher and attract organic traffic from mobile searches.
  • Reduction in bounce rates: If your website is not mobile-friendly, users might leave your site immediately, leading to a high bounce rate. A mobile-responsive layout keeps visitors engaged, reducing the chances of them leaving abruptly.
  • Stay ahead of the competition: A mobile-friendly website gives you a competitive edge. When users have a positive experience on your site, they are more likely to engage with your brand and even make a purchase.

Essential tips for creating a mobile-friendly layout

Now that we understand the importance of a mobile-friendly layout, let’s explore some essential tips to help you achieve it:

1. Adopt a responsive design:

A responsive design allows your website to adapt to different screen sizes and orientations, providing an optimal viewing experience on any device. With responsive design, your website’s layout, images, and content adjust automatically, eliminating the need for separate desktop and mobile versions.

2. Optimize your images and content:

Large images and heavy content can significantly impact the loading speed of your website. Mobile users expect fast-loading pages, so it’s vital to optimize your images and content for mobile devices. Compress images, minify CSS and JavaScript files, and ensure your content is concise and easy to digest.

3. Ensure easy navigation:

Intuitive and easy navigation is crucial for mobile users. Implement a simple menu system, hamburger menus, or a sticky navigation bar to make it easy for visitors to explore your website and find the information they need. Avoid using drop-down menus that can be difficult to navigate on smaller screens.

4. Use legible fonts and appropriate font sizes:

Reading small text on a mobile device can be frustrating. Opt for legible fonts and ensure the font size is large enough to be easily readable on smartphones and tablets. Aim for a font size of at least 16 pixels to provide a comfortable reading experience.

5. Prioritize essential content and calls-to-action:

On mobile devices, screen space is limited. Therefore, it is important to prioritize essential content and calls-to-action. Place the most important information and CTAs above the fold, making it easily visible without the need for scrolling. This ensures that users can quickly find what they are looking for.

Key takeaways

Creating a mobile-friendly layout is essential for businesses aiming to provide an exceptional user experience and rank high in search engine results. Let’s summarize the key takeaways:

  • A mobile-friendly layout enhances the user experience and reduces bounce rates.
  • Optimizing your website for mobile devices improves search engine rankings.
  • Implement a responsive design to adapt your website to different screen sizes.
  • Optimize images and content for faster loading speed.
  • Ensure easy navigation with intuitive menus and navigation bars.
  • Use legible fonts and appropriate font sizes for better readability.
  • Prioritize essential content and calls-to-action for a seamless user experience.

By implementing these tips, you can create a mobile-friendly layout that not only enhances user experience but also boosts your website’s visibility and ranking in search engine results. Embrace the mobile revolution and provide your audience with a fantastic mobile browsing experience!

Improve User Experience with Navigation

In this article, we will explore various strategies and best practices to improve user experience with navigation on your website.

1. Clear and Intuitive Menus

The navigation menu is one of the most critical elements of your website. It should be designed with clarity and ease of use in mind. Consider implementing the following strategies:

  • Keep your menu structure simple and intuitive, with logical organization and clear labels.
  • Use simple and concise wording for menu items. Avoid jargon and unfamiliar terminology.
  • Ensure that the placement of your menu is consistent across all pages, preferably at the top or left-hand side of the screen.
  • Make use of drop-down menus or mega menus for websites with extensive content to prevent overcrowding.

2. Implement Responsive Design

In today’s mobile-driven world, having a responsive website design is crucial. With an increasing number of users accessing websites through smartphones and tablets, it is essential to provide a seamless navigation experience across different devices. Here are some key benefits of responsive design:

  • Improved user experience on mobile devices, leading to higher engagement and lower bounce rates.
  • One website to maintain, reducing development and maintenance costs.
  • Boosted SEO rankings as Google prioritizes mobile-friendly websites.

3. Utilize Breadcrumbs

Breadcrumbs are a useful navigation feature that helps users understand their current location within the website hierarchy. They provide a clickable trail, making it easy for users to navigate back to previous pages. Benefits of using breadcrumbs include:

  • Enhanced user experience by providing clear navigation paths.
  • Improved website usability, especially for larger websites with complex structures.
  • Reduced bounce rates as users can easily backtrack and explore related content.

4. Implement Search Functionality

A search box is an indispensable tool for users who have a specific goal in mind or are trying to find something specific on your website. By enabling search functionality, you provide users with a convenient way to explore your site and find relevant information quickly. Some advantages of implementing a search feature include:

  • Improved user satisfaction, as users can find what they are looking for without wasting time.
  • Increased engagement and longer session durations on your website.
  • Insightful analytics data, which can help you understand what users are searching for and make informed content decisions.

5. Incorporate Visual Cues

Visual cues play a significant role in guiding users through your website. They help users understand the hierarchies and relationships between different elements. Here are some effective visual cues to improve navigation:

  • Use contrasting colors or underlining to indicate clickable links.
  • Highlight the current page in the navigation menu to provide a sense of orientation.
  • Use arrows or icons to indicate navigation directions or actions.
  • Include related content or recommended articles at the end of each page to encourage further exploration.

Key Takeaways

Optimizing navigation on your website can significantly enhance the user experience. Remember the following:

  • Design clear and intuitive menus to help users easily find information.
  • Implement a responsive design to ensure seamless navigation across all devices.
  • Utilize breadcrumbs to provide users with a clear path within your website.
  • Incorporate a search functionality to enable users to find specific content quickly.
  • Use visual cues to guide users and improve the overall navigation experience.

By implementing these strategies and best practices, you can create an exceptional user experience, boost engagement, and encourage users to spend more time exploring your website.

Similar Posts

Leave a Reply